What they do

A Fraud Examiner or Analyst analyses business computer systems, identifies weaknesses, and monitors for evidence of fraud, including identity theft and fraudulent credit card or bank transactions.

Job Description

We are seeking an experienced Senior Investigator / QC Analyst to support AML and financial crimes compliance initiatives. This role is responsible for reviewing alerts and investigations for quality, accuracy, and regulatory adherence. The ideal candidate will have experience in AML, risk, compliance, or financial crimes and bring strong analytical, documentation, and decision-making skills.

The Senior Investigator / QC Analyst will assess investigative findings, determine whether cases should be escalated, and help identify situations where Suspicious Activity Reports (SARs) may be warranted. This position requires a strong understanding of BSA/AML regulations and the ability to work independently in a fast-paced compliance environment.
